I want to share with everyone the most complex deal I have ever completed so far.Over a year ago I ran into a pretty good opportunity where there was a substantial tax issue on a specific house I was looking at.After doing some more investigating, I realize that there was a really good opportunity to solve a problem because there were a lot of things that didn't make sense on paper so I decided to do some further research.After rolling up my sleeves I found out that that property had been vacant for several years and there were major title problems aka “hair" on the deal that made it very tough for other investors to solve.Btw…I LOVE deals with hair on them.To make a long story short, after one full year of putting this deal together, we successfully completed the transaction and purchased the property.

I would worry about the inherited tenants too.If it were me I would want an extension and get help from my accountant, read every lease, scrutinize the financials, make sure there are no outstandings, and get a professional inspector.
